Why Choose Aluminum for Fixtures?

Aluminum offers several advantages for kitchen and bathroom fixtures:

  • Lightweight: Easier to handle and install.
  • Corrosion-resistant: Perfect for humid environments like bathrooms.
  • Easy to shape: Suitable for custom designs.
  • Cost-effective: Generally affordable compared to other metals.

Tools and Materials Needed

Before starting, gather the necessary tools and materials:

  • Aluminum welding rods or filler wire
  • Welding machine capable of MIG or TIG welding
  • Protective gear: gloves, goggles, welding helmet
  • Clamps and fixtures for holding pieces
  • Cleaning supplies: wire brush, acetone

Steps for Welding Aluminum

Follow these steps to weld aluminum effectively:

  • Preparation: Clean the aluminum surfaces thoroughly to remove oxidation and dirt.
  • Set up the welder: Use the appropriate settings for aluminum, typically with a high-frequency start for TIG welding.
  • Clamping: Secure the pieces firmly to prevent movement during welding.
  • Welding: Begin welding along the joint, maintaining a steady hand and consistent speed.
  • Cooling and finishing: Allow the weld to cool naturally, then clean and inspect the weld for quality.

Tips for Successful Aluminum Welding

Welding aluminum can be challenging, but these tips can improve your results:

  • Use a dedicated aluminum wire brush to clean the surface before welding.
  • Maintain a consistent torch angle and travel speed.
  • Practice on scrap pieces before working on your actual fixtures.
  • Ensure proper ventilation to avoid inhaling fumes.
